Output 8393049da5fc59ef5d9ab595825a107754ac7932ea025c70563fc301ad07353f:38

value
50265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be7e90c2a69441edee7fa05caf329eed986b3849 OP_EQUAL
address
3K4FvuzrWgqUwTAEt9KU8vGsiwLVPXMPoc
transaction
8393049da5fc59ef5d9ab595825a107754ac7932ea025c70563fc301ad07353f
spent
true